Even though numerous bioinspired catalysts have been developed, there remain huge gaps between the artificial and natural catalysts, because it is very difficult to imitate simultaneously the complicated constituents, structures, and synergistic effect of enzymes. We report herein a versatile metalloporphyrinic framework platform, which exhibits high efficiency in bioinspired catalysis, photocatalysis, and asymmetric catalysis. The catalytic properties are highly dependent on the tunable constituents and their cooperation, and are significantly superior to the corresponding molecular catalyst systems which lack the synergistic effects.

Objective: To develop a spatio-temporal model of schistosomiasis japonica based on Bayesian model, and to analyze the spatio-temporal pattern of schistosomiasis, as well as to evaluate the impact of environment changes on schistosomiasis endemic.
Methods: Different Bayesian models were established by employing the data of the periodical surveillance on schistosomiasis during 1996-2005 period by taking into account of the uncertainty in sensitivity and specificity of diagnostic test, then the best fitness model was selected to analyze the spatio-temporal pattern of schistosomiasis and evaluate the impact of environment changes on schistosomiasis.
Results: The model with space-time interaction was a better fitting model.

Objective: To study the indicators and validity of inquiry in the screening of chronic schistosomiasis japonica.
Methods: 51 villages of Hanshou county were selected at random in Hunan Province and the whole resident (>6 months/year) population aged 5 years and above was eligible for inclusion in the study. Inquiry through questionnairing, serological test (ELISA) and B type ultrasonography were applied respectively to screen chronic cases and evaluate morbidity due to schistosome infection.
